All New Superb

The Skoda Superb holds a high reputation among Indian buyers. The previous generations were loved for the luxury and European driving experience they offered. Skoda India will now launch the fourth generation (B9) of this D-segment sedan in the country. Unlike the previous generations that were assembled locally, the new generation will come as CBUs. The prices could be rather high as well.

The fourth generation Superb features Skoda’s new ‘Modern Solid’ design philosophy. It will be larger than the predecessor and will have highlights like an octagonal grille and matrix LED headlamps with new Crystallinium elements.

The cabin will be roomier and will have a lot of features- a free-standing 13-inch infotainment display with ChatGPT integration, a ventilated phone box for fast-charging smartphones, ambient lighting, seats with pneumatic massage functions, an optional HUD, and a steering column-mounted gear selector.

The global Superb is available with 6 powertrain choices. Which out of these, would debut in India, remains to be seen. Most likely, the India-spec will have a 2-litre TSI engine and even feature with the Dynamic Chassis Control.

All New Kodiaq

The new generation Kodiaq will also debut at the Auto Expo. It will also come with the ‘Modern Solid’ design language. The new SUV will have Matrix LED headlamps and a roomier, better-feeling cabin. The interior will use more sustainable materials than before. The feature-list will include a head-up display, Skoda’s ‘Smart Dials’ with haptic controls, a digital cockpit for the driver, and a 13-inch infotainment system with ChatGPT integration. The gear-selector will sit on the steering column.

Octavia RS

Skoda will also showcase the Octavia RS at the Expo 2025. The performance sedan will be powered by the 2-litre TSI petrol engine, presumably in a higher state of tune- could produce 268bhp and 370Nm when launched. The transmission would be a DSG unit. It would also be sharper and more aggressive than the regular Octavia. The sedan will also come as a CBU.

Kushaq Facelift

Skoda will also launch the facelifted Kushaq SUV in India this year. It will most likely be launched next year. The updated Kushaq will come with ADAS Level 2 features, including adaptive cruise control, lane keep assist, and many others. It will also have a panoramic sunroof, ventilated seats, new front and rear bumpers, and possibly revised headlights, new wheels, and revised taillights. The mechanicals including powertrains are likely to remain unchanged.

Enyaq Facelift

Skoda recently revealed the facelifted Enyaq electric SUV. It will be launched in India this year and will make an appearance at the Bharat Mobility Expo. The facelift features the ‘Modern Solid’ design philosophy. The body work has now become a lot more aerodynamic. The EV gets LED matrix DRLs, LED headlights, Skoda lettering on the bonnet and tailgate, new rear bumper and LED taillights.

On the interior, it features a brand-new layout and upmarket trims and materials. It gets a freestanding 13-inch touchscreen infotainmen, 5-inch digital instrument gauge cluster, three-zone automatic climate control, remote park assist, predictive adaptive cruise control and more.

The Enyaq will be offered in two battery pack options- 59 kWh and 77 kWh. The smaller is expected to deliver 431 km in range while the larger could do with 588 km. The Enyaq 85 variant will have a 282 bhp motor. The Enyaq 60 will produce 201 bhp.
